Hong Kong Wants to Be a Hub for AI Like ChatGPT. It Faces Big Obstacles

The article discusses Hong Kong’s ambitions to become a hub for artificial intelligence (AI) development, particularly in the wake of the success of OpenAI’s ChatGPT. It highlights the city’s efforts to attract AI talent and companies, including plans to invest billions in AI research and development. However, the article also outlines several obstacles Hong Kong faces, such as the brain drain of tech talent to other regions, concerns over data privacy and censorship, and the potential impact of U.S.-China tensions on AI collaboration. The article notes that while Hong Kong has strengths in areas like finance and logistics, it may struggle to compete with AI powerhouses like the U.S. and China. Ultimately, the article suggests that Hong Kong’s success in becoming an AI hub will depend on its ability to navigate these challenges and create an environment conducive to innovation and talent retention.
